Here in Gibsonia, Pennsylvania, the quaint charm of our suburban community is matched only by the vitality of our nursing job market. Nestled just a short drive from Pittsburgh, we enjoy the advantages of being close to a metropolitan hub while maintaining our own unique identity. The nursing profession here is thriving, with current estimates suggesting that nurses earn between $29.50 and $40.00 an hour, translating to annual salaries ranging from approximately $61,440 to $83,200. This is a bit lower than the state average, which hovers around $35.00 per hour or $72,800 annually, and significantly less than the national mean salary for registered nurses, which is about $39.80 an hour or $82,750 yearly. Gibsonia is distinguished by its natural parks, excellent schools, and proximity to major healthcare facilities, creating a nurturing environment for both the community and aspiring nursing professionals.

The nursing job market in Gibsonia is currently experiencing notable growth, driven by an increasing demand for healthcare services as our population ages and expands. NurseRecruiter estimates that there are around 1,200 active nurses employed in the area, with an anticipated need for nearly 150 new nursing positions over the next five years. This demand includes travel nursing options, particularly during the winter months when there's a noticeable uptick in seasonal illnesses. While Gibsonia may not be a traditional travel nursing hotspot like larger cities, we do see a steady influx of traveling nurses, especially during flu season. Per diem nursing opportunities are also on the rise, with estimates suggesting a market that comprises about 15% of total nursing jobs. Nearby cities like Cranberry and Mars present competition with varying job opportunities and salary ranges; however, they often come with higher commuting access to employers like UPMC and Allegheny Health Network, which dominate the healthcare landscape in our region.
